There are so many things to teach a new puppy when you first bring them home. You have to teach it everything it needs to be a well-behaved pooch. The hardest two tasks to teach a new puppy are where they sleep and where they go to go potty.

A new puppy will cry and whimper for hours sometimes in it bed you have made for them. It wants to be with you not where you have put it to go to sleep. Place a blanket or piece of clothing that has your smell on it on their small dog beds or area you have made for it. This whining usually passes in a few nights.

Don't give up trying to get the pup to sleep on their own. These nights will pass and then the pup will actually be happy to have their own bed. It will be peaceful at night again.

The other task that has to be tackled is housebreaking. This is as much to do about training you as it is the puppy. If you are just giving the puppy run of the house you have your work cut out for you. Be prepared to follow the pup throughout your house every waking moment. It will tinkle and poop anywhere it decides to. You can hope you catch them in time to take them outside to do their business.

It is much easier to confine the pup to its own area of the house. You can make sure they are on a tile or vinyl floor that is easy to clean up if they have accidents. Using puppy pads is a great way to guide the puppy to a particular spot in the house for them to relieve themselves. These pads have a scent added to them to attract the pups to them. They also have a plastic backing, so you just roll up the mess through in the trash and lay down a new pad.

After the puppy eats its food it should be taken outside to see if they need to go to the bathroom. Then throughout the day they need to be taken out. After awhile the pups catch on and even whine at the door to go outside for a potty break.

Some people choose to crate train their puppy. This is where no food or water in put into the crate. It is only for sleeping, puppies and dogs do not like to soil their beds. So right upon being let out of the crate the pups need to be taken outside to the bathroom. Then before they go back in the crate they are taken outside again.

Having a new puppy is very exciting but not without its responsibilities. This puppy will look for you for guidance. If you do not give it the pup will not know how to behave properly and be unruly. So train you puppy well.
